# Settings for Bellweather, the timetable solver for the Northpond school district.
# The solver runs nightly at 02:00 and takes ~40 min; if it's still going at
# 04:00, something's wedged — kill it and re-run with --cold-start.
# Constraint weights live in the admin UI, not here, so resist the urge to
# hardcode them. State and schedules persist to the database it connects
# to with the following.

database URL for bahop-yagep: mssql://sildor_svc:35ha7jz@db-fb6d.nelvrodyn.example:5432/casath

// Encoding sniffing for user-uploaded text files in Saltgrass.
// We check BOM first, then a capped statistical pass (8 KB max)
// to avoid unbounded reads on hostile uploads. Ambiguous files
// fall back to this constant rather than guessing, which closed
// the smuggling vector flagged in the last audit. Fixed as of the
// build noted below.

trace token, bawif-tajof: htk14_21e308fc7b4137

OFF-SITE RUN — Item 6: Seed samples, Millbarrow trial plot

Collect the chilled sample case from the Orvane Agronomy cold room before 08:00. Case stays upright; do not open. Contents: twelve coded seed lots for the Millbarrow trial — coding sheet travels separately, never with the case. Driver signs the cold-chain log on departure and arrival. At the plot gate, only the trial supervisor receives the case. Hand-over proceeds per the confidential line below.

courier memo of bawef-kaguf: the briion quenox courier leaves the tamdor aldius joreth belion julir joreth wenix pelath ledger at gate 7145 under passcode 571533

Welcome to on-call for the Trelliby crash-report pipeline. When the mobile app (Kessner Go) crashes, reports are queued on-device, batched, and pushed to our ingest tier in the Holloway cluster. Your first responsibility is making sure the symbolication workers stay healthy; they read their configuration from /opt/crashfall/.env, and a malformed file will silently stall the whole queue. Copy the template, set CRASHFALL_ENV=prod and QUEUE_DEPTH_ALERT=500, and then add the ingest authentication secret on the line immediately following this one:

secret setting of tajof-bahif: COURIER_KEY3=65d